Second, these checklists are based mostly on data from consumer credit bureaus and records of charge card deals. Lower-income and more youthful adults are much less most likely to have actually developed credit score and as a result to appear on these lists. One means to address this limitation is to field a survey particularly of a subpopulation. In 2022 and 2023, for example, Church bench Proving ground fielded a survey of greater than 7,000 Oriental Americans. In prior years, the Center conducted studies of Jewish Americans, Muslim Americans and other populaces. Common method prejudice refers to the quantity of spurious covariance shared in between independent and reliant variables that are determined at the exact same point, such as in a cross-sectional study, utilizing the very same instrument, such as a set of questions. In such cases, the sensation under investigation may not be properly divided from measurement artifacts. Standard analytical examinations are offered to test for common technique prejudice, such as Harmon's single-factor examination (Podsakoff et al. 2003), Lindell and Whitney's (2001) market variable strategy, and so forth.
